Movement is usually tied to subgrade moisture changes, erosion from runoff, and older fill that was never compacted to modern standards. When rainfall pools near concrete, the base softens; when conditions dry out, unsupported sections tend to settle.

Contractors in Derby Line frequently handle sunken front walks, uneven patios, detached slab corners, and loading-area approach slabs. For budgeting, polyurethane foam lifting often lands around $8 to $25 per square foot, while mudjacking commonly falls between $4 and $12 per square foot. A smaller walkway or porch correction may stay under $1,000, but larger driveway and multi-zone projects often run $2,000 to $6,000.

Good contractors explain method choice up front, including where foam is better than mudjacking and when replacement is the safer option.

Quality control matters as much as lifting force. Contractors should verify final slope, clean all drill points, and review water flow paths so the slab stays stable after the repair is complete.

For the best long-term result, pair leveling with drainage fixes so water is redirected before it can reopen the same voids.

How Much Does Concrete Repair Cost in Derby Line?

What to expect when budgeting for concrete repair in Derby Line, VT.

Concrete Repair in Derby Line typically costs $3 to $15 per square foot, or $300 to $5,000 for a typical residential project. The exact price depends on the slab size, the amount of settlement, and how easy it is to access the area.

Concrete Repair estimate range in Derby Line: roughly $3 to $15 per sq ft, or about $300 to $5,000 for many residential jobs.

These are general estimates, not fixed quotes for Derby Line. Final pricing depends on slab size, settlement depth, access, and method selection.

In Derby Line, a single slab repair often costs $300 to $700. Larger projects covering multiple slabs or a full driveway can run $1,200 to $3,500.

Polyurethane foam injection tends to cost a bit more than traditional mudjacking, but it cures faster and puts less weight on the soil underneath. Request itemized quotes so you can compare contractors on an apples-to-apples basis.

What to Look for in a Concrete Repair Contractor

Verify Credentials

Before hiring any concrete repair contractor in Derby Line, confirm they carry general liability insurance and meet local licensing requirements. Ask for proof. Reputable contractors won't hesitate to show it.

Understand What You're Paying For

Request an itemized estimate that breaks down labor, materials, and any additional charges like mobilization or patching. This makes it easier to compare bids from different contractors.

Ask About Previous Work

Ask if the contractor has photos of recent concrete repair projects similar to yours. Before-and-after images give you a realistic sense of what to expect. References from Derby Line homeowners are even better.

Warranty Details

Not all warranties are equal. Some cover only the leveling work, while others include the injected material and soil stabilization. Ask what happens if the slab settles again within the warranty period.
